MODx 管理パネルにログインするときにユーザーをブロックします。 MODX Revo、MODX Evo 管理パネルから phpMyAdmin 管理パネルの Modx ユーザーページからユーザーのロックを解除したり、パスワードをリセットしたりする方法

09.08.2023

入るためには 管理パネル MODX Revolution のサイトでは、次の場所にアクセスする必要があります。
あなたのサイト/マネージャー。 その結果、次のページが表示されます。

ログイン名とパスワードを置き換えて、ページに移動します

実際のサイト ページは、管理パネルの左列の一番左のタブ (リソース) に保存されます。

この列のドキュメントを削除すると、そのドキュメントがゴミ箱に移動されることを知っておいてください。 つまり、必要に応じて復元できます。 完全に削除するには、ゴミ箱のアイコンをクリックし、ドキュメントの削除を確認します。

左側の列の中央のタブには、サイト テンプレート、プラグイン、スニペット、モジュール、カスタム アドオンが含まれています。 この列のドキュメントを削除すると、リソース全体のパフォーマンスに影響を与える可能性があります。 削除されたドキュメントは完全に削除され、復元することはできません。 絶対に必要な場合、または何をしているのか理解していない場合を除き、このタブのドキュメントの内容を編集することはお勧めできません。 疑問がある場合は、作業を行った担当者に問い合わせてください。

マウスをクリックすると開く 3 番目のタブ「ファイル」にも Web リソースの重要なコンポーネントが含まれており、そのパラメータを変更するとサイトが動作しなくなる可能性があります。 ただし、コラムでは、 ファイルシステム価格や画像を追加する場合など、編集が必要なフォルダーとファイルが含まれています。

多くの MODx 開発者は、この状況から抜け出す方法の答えをすでに知っています。 しかし、最近 CMS MODx に慣れ始めた初心者にとって、この問題はよく発生します (同様の問題に関するリクエストの数からこの結論を導き出しました)。 もし同じような状況に陥ったとしても、心配しないでください。それは間違いではありません。 これは、いわば、サイトの管理部分に入るときにパスワードを推測される可能性に対するシステムの防御反応です。

問題の本質。

重要なのは、管理部分に入るときにパスワードの推測から身を守るために、CMS MODx は優れた保護を提供するということです。 その本質は、パスワードが連続して 3 回間違って入力された場合にユーザーをブロックすることです。 この対策は必要であり、非常に有用です。

CMS MODx ユーザーのロックを解除する

ユーザーのブロックを解除するには、phpMyAdmin などを通じてデータベースにアクセスし、「modx_user_attributes」テーブルを見つけて、目的のユーザーの「ブロック」フィールドの値を「0」に設定します。 ユーザーのブロックは解除されましたので、確認中です。

「yoursite」、「zone」/manager/ に移動し、データ (ログイン名とパスワード) を入力します。 入り口はアクセス可能でなければなりません。

このような状況を避けるために、「管理者」権限を持つユーザー ログインとしてシステムをインストールする場合は、「admin」、「user」、「superuser」、「administrator」、「manager」などの一般的なログインを使用しないことをお勧めします。 攻撃者はまずこのフレーズをログインとして使用し始めます。 使用しないでください 単純なパスワード- 「qwerty、12345」、パスワードには数字だけでなく大文字と小文字の組み合わせを含めることをお勧めします。

サイトの管理パネルにログインするときに、間違ったログイン名またはパスワードを数回 (デフォルトでは 3 回) 入力すると、管理システムによってブロックされ、「管理システムへのアクセスは管理者によってブロックされています」というメッセージが表示されます。 」

最も 簡単な解決策:

  1. 何らかの理由で「メールアドレス」が分からない場合は、 アカウント「または、このメールにアクセスできない場合は、phpMyAdmin でメールを変更することでアクセスを復元できます。
    modx_user_attributesそしてフィールドで 電子メール
  2. phpMyAdmin 経由でデータベースにログインします。 テーブルを見つける modx_user_attributes
    ;
  3. phpMyAdmin を終了し、管理パネルのログイン ページを更新します。その後、ユーザー名とパスワードを使用して管理パネルにログインできるようになります。

重要: データベース内の「modx_」プレフィックスは異なる場合があります。 データベースの設定によって異なります。

phpMyAdmin経由でMODX Revolutionユーザーパスワードを変更する方法

  1. modx_users ハッシュクラス置く hashing.modMD5、フィールド ソルトとcachepwd私たちは掃除をしたり、畑で パスワード値を次のように変更します。

    これでコントロールパネルのパスワードは クワーティ形式

クワーティ形式安全に。

MODX Evolution 管理パネルユーザーのブロックを解除する方法

  1. 「パスワードをお忘れですか?」をクリックします。 「電子メールアカウント」を指定すると、パスワードをリセットするためのリンクが電子メールで届きます。
  2. 「電子メール アカウント」がわからない場合、またはこの電子メールにアクセスできない場合は、phpMyAdmin で電子メールを変更することでアクセスを復元できます。
    phpMyAdmin 経由でデータベースにログインします。 テーブルを見つける modx_user_attributesそしてフィールドで 電子メールメールアドレスを自分のものに変更し、ステップ 1 に戻ってパスワードの変更をリクエストします。
  3. phpMyAdmin 経由でデータベースにログインします。 テーブルを見つける modx_user_attributesそして、フィールドの内容を 0 (ゼロ) に変更します (そこに何かがある場合)。
    ブロックされた、ブロックされるまで、失敗したログイン数;
  4. phpMyAdmin を終了し、管理パネルでログイン ページを更新すると、すべてが機能するはずです。

phpMyAdmin経由でMODX Evolutionのユーザーパスワードを変更する方法

  1. phpMyAdmin 経由でデータベースにログインします。 表の中で modx_manager_users目的のユーザーのフィールドに値が入っています パスワード値を次のように変更します。

    d8578edf8458ce06fbc5bb76a58c5ca4

    編集時にphpMyAdminの「機能」欄にMD5を指定します。 これで管理者パスワードは クワーティ形式(上記は MD5 ハッシュの qwerty パスワードです)

  2. phpMyAdmin を終了し、管理パネルでログイン ページを更新し、ログイン名と新しいパスワードを入力すると、すべてが機能するはずです。

管理パネルでユーザーのパスワードを変更することを忘れないでください クワーティ形式安全に。

1.Modxのサイト管理パネルにログインします。

サイト管理者のアドレス (www.site.ru/manager/ と入力) に移動し、ログイン名とパスワードを入力する必要があります。

ログイン情報 (ログイン名とパスワード) を入力します。

2.Modx管理者

3. ドキュメント ツリー - 管理パネルのサイト ページ

サイト上の必要なページを編集するには、ドキュメント ツリーで対応するドキュメントを選択する必要があります。

例: 「会社概要」セクションを編集したいとします。 これを行うには、サイトのドキュメント ツリーで対応するドキュメントをクリックします。

管理者作業領域に「会社概要」ドキュメント編集ページが開きます。

ページテキスト内の情報を変更できます。

変更を行った後は、必ず「保存」ボタンをクリックして変更を有効にしてください。

5. テキストに画像を追加する

「画像オプション」ウィンドウが開きます

サーバーから画像を選択します

  1. フォルダーを選択してください
  2. 画像を選択する
  3. 「OK」をクリックします

必要なパラメータ (配置、垂直インデント、水平インデント、境界線) を選択すると、ページ上で画像がどのように表示されるかがわかります。
例 (図は右側に表示され、各端に 10 ピクセルのインデントが付いています)

ブラウザでページを更新し (Ctrl キーと F5 キーを押します)、加えられた変更を確認します。